Joints should be sawed as soon as the concrete will withstand the energy of sawing without raveling or dislodging aggregate particles. For most concrete mixtures, this means sawing should be … malone mens golfWebJul 1, 2024 · Cut joints deep enough Cut joints 25% of the depth of the slab. A 4" thick slab should have joints 1" deep.
